# 通过增加Java启动参数进行dump内存
在Java应用程序开发中,dump内存是一种常用的调试手段。通过dump内存,我们可以查看应用程序在某一时刻的内存使用情况,从而分析内存泄漏、性能问题等。本文将介绍如何通过增加Java启动参数来实现dump内存的功能。
## 为什么需要dump内存
在开发和运维过程中,我们经常会遇到应用程序内存占用过高、内存泄漏等问题。这时候就需要查看应用程序的
原创
2024-06-25 06:45:35
230阅读
在Java应用程序开发中,JVM(Java Virtual Machine)参数的配置对系统性能和稳定性至关重要。特别是当我们需要进行故障分析时,增加Dump文件的生成能够帮助我们更好地理解系统在出现问题时的状态。本文将详细介绍如何针对“Java JVM参数 增加Dump”的问题进行处理,同时着重呈现各方面的细节。
## 背景定位
Java应用的稳定性直接影响到企业的业务持续性。随着应用程序的
制定 JVM 参数模板是一个需要考虑多方面因素的复杂过程。以下是一个基本的步骤:理解项目特点:首先,需要深入了解公司项目的性质、规模、复杂度和负载情况等特点。这些因素将直接影响 JVM 参数的选择。参考 JVM 文档:JVM 提供了一系列参数,可以调整其性能和行为。你需要查阅官方文档以了解这些参数的含义和用途。实验和测试:在制定 JVM 参数模板之前,建议进行一些实验和测试,以确定哪些参数对你的应
转载
2023-11-06 23:13:07
73阅读
# Java 启动参数设置 Dump 的指南
在 Java 应用程序运行过程中,出现内存泄漏、性能瓶颈或异常时,生成 Dump 文件可以帮助我们进行调试和分析。Dump 文件是程序在某个时刻的内存快照,通过解析这些文件,我们可以找到造成问题的根本原因。
## 什么是 Dump 文件?
在 Java 中,Dump 文件是 JVM(Java Virtual Machine)在特定条件下生成的,包
原创
2024-09-26 03:50:58
355阅读
# 如何为服务增加java启动参数
## 介绍
在开发过程中,有时候我们需要为服务增加Java启动参数来优化性能或者实现特定功能。本文将指导您如何为服务增加Java启动参数,并将详细说明每个步骤需要做什么以及使用的代码。
## 流程图
```mermaid
erDiagram
确定需要增加的Java启动参数 --> 下载服务配置文件 --> 修改配置文件 --> 重新启动服务
```
原创
2024-05-31 05:54:50
62阅读
# 如何在 IDEA 中增加 Java 启动参数
在 Java 开发过程中,有时我们需要给应用程序传递特定的启动参数,以帮助调试、配置应用或者优化性能。在 IntelliJ IDEA(以下简称 IDEA)中添加这些参数其实是一个相对简单的过程。本文将详细为您介绍如何在 IDEA 中配置 Java 启动参数。
## 整体流程
以下是增加 Java 启动参数的概述流程:
| 步骤 | 描述
# 如何在Java启动时增加启动参数
作为一名经验丰富的开发者,教导新手是我们的责任之一。今天我们来讨论如何在Java启动时增加启动参数,让我们一起来看看吧。
## 整体流程
下面是实现"java 启动时候增加启动参数"的步骤:
| 步骤 | 操作 |
| --- | --- |
| 1 | 打开命令行窗口 |
| 2 | 进入 Java 项目的根目录 |
| 3 | 输入启动命令并添加启
原创
2024-02-27 03:40:00
139阅读
1、Java虚拟机运行时的数据区2、常用的内存区域调节参数-Xms:初始堆大小,默认为物理内存的1/64(<1GB);默认(MinHeapFreeRatio参数可以调整)空余堆内存小于40%时,JVM就会增大堆直到-Xmx的最大限制,此值可以设置与-Xmx相同,以避免每次垃圾回收完成后JVM重新分配内存-Xmx:最大堆大小,默认是老年代的内存空间大小,如果(MaxHeapFreeRatio参
转载
2024-06-28 14:04:53
192阅读
# 如何实现Java增加GC Dump
作为一名经验丰富的开发者,你可以教导刚入行的小白如何实现Java增加GC Dump。在这篇文章中,我将向你介绍整个流程,并详细说明每一步需要做什么以及使用的代码。
## 流程图
```mermaid
flowchart TD
A[开始] --> B(在代码中增加GC Dump的参数)
B --> C(启动应用程序)
C -->
原创
2024-01-04 05:08:32
123阅读
# 使用nohup和JVM参数启动Java程序的完整指南
在开发和生产环境中,Java程序的运行稳定性和性能至关重要。为了确保Java应用能够在后台运行且不受用户会话的影响,我们常常使用`nohup`命令。同时,JVM(Java虚拟机)提供了许多参数,用于优化内存管理、垃圾回收等。本文将介绍如何使用`nohup`命令启动Java程序并增加JVM参数,同时提供相关代码示例,帮助读者更好地理解。
原创
2024-09-06 06:33:11
178阅读
1. HDFS 客户端准备(1)准备hadoop 的 安装包 , 我这里用的hadoop-2.7.2 的版本(2)需要配置的环境变量 有 HADOOP_HOME 和 PATH 变量(2)配置hadoop 的 HADOOP_HOME 路径 (3)配置PATH路径2. 创建工程(1) 创建maven模块我这里创建了 hdfs-core(2)增加pom依赖<dependencies>
转载
2023-09-16 15:14:37
145阅读
# Linux启动Java进程增加ops参数
在Linux系统下,我们经常需要启动Java进程来运行各种应用程序。启动Java进程时,我们有时候需要增加一些运行参数,比如优化参数(ops parameters),以提高程序的性能和稳定性。本文将介绍如何在Linux系统下启动Java进程时增加ops参数,以及如何编写一个示例代码来演示这个过程。
## 什么是ops参数?
在Java中,ops参
原创
2023-08-17 14:44:31
220阅读
在参考了一些资料之后,我总结了一些比较常用的启动时Command Arguments,如果有不正确的地方希望大家予以指出。
-arch [processor architecture]
描述:指定所使用的处理器的类别
举例:eclipse -arch x86或eclipse -arch sparc
-application [id]
描
转载
2024-08-15 11:40:03
32阅读
# 如何实现docker增加镜像启动参数
## 步骤流程
```mermaid
flowchart TD
A(开启docker) --> B(查看已有镜像)
B --> C(选择镜像)
C --> D(增加启动参数)
D --> E(重新启动镜像)
E --> F(检查是否生效)
```
## 每一步操作说明及代码示例
### 1. 开启docker
原创
2024-07-05 06:24:56
166阅读
在现代软件开发中,Docker 已经成为了一个重要的容器化解决方案。尤其是在使用 Visual Studio (VS) 进行 .NET 开发时,灵活地启动 Docker 容器并增加参数配置,使得开发和测试变得更加高效。然而,许多开发者在这一过程中遇到了一些困难。本文将针对“vs 启动docker 增加参数”的问题进行详细拆解,提供背景定位、核心维度、特性拆解、实战对比、选型指南和生态扩展等内容。
# 使用Docker启动MySQL并增加参数
在使用Docker部署MySQL时,我们通常需要指定一些参数来定制化我们的数据库实例。本文将介绍如何在Docker中启动MySQL并增加参数的方法,帮助读者更好地管理数据库实例。
## 什么是Docker?
Docker是一个开源的应用容器引擎,可以让开发者打包应用及其所有依赖项到一个可移植的容器中,然后发布到任何支持Docker的平台。使用Do
原创
2024-02-28 05:50:22
399阅读
# Dockerfile CMD增加启动参数指导
在现代开发中,使用Docker化应用程序是一种越来越流行的方法。Docker允许开发者创建隔离的、可移植的应用环境。理解如何在Dockerfile中通过`CMD`指令增加启动参数是初学者需要了解的重要内容。本文将详细介绍如何实现这一点,包括所需的步骤、示例代码及说明。
## 一、流程概述
为了更好地理解整个过程,下面是一个简单的流程表格,展示
原创
2024-08-18 06:39:52
67阅读
我们知道电脑新装系统,开机速度很快,但使用一段时间后会发现开机启动越来越慢,其实导致开机启动越来越慢的原因有很多,因为电脑使用久了,不知不觉启动的项目就多了,系统垃圾也多了,并且磁盘反复读写与删除等都会一定程度上影响电脑的开启速度,不过养成良好的电脑维护技巧与定时清理磁盘垃圾,开机速度影响将变的很小。下面编辑为大家介绍下win7开机启动项优化设置。方法/步骤1那如何才能使开机速度提升呢?我们知道,
近期由于想看看Spring和SpringBoot源码,所以自己搭建了一下Spring和SpringBoot 源码环境,方便对源码的学习,今天分享出来,共同学习进步,踏上新的征程。本篇只说Spring源码环境的搭建,下一篇会讲解一下 SpringBoot 源码环境的搭建。第一步、先熟悉下搭建Spring源码环境需要的一些环境:2020版本的,有人会问为啥?因为。。。更香,哈哈哈) &nb
#一、使用gdb分析QEMU代码#使用gdb不仅可以很好地调试代码,也可以利用它来动态地分析代码。使用gdb调试QEMU需要做一些准备工作:1, 编译QEMU时需要在执行configure脚本时的参数中加入--enable-debug。2, 从QEMU官方网站上下载一个精简的镜像——linux-0.2.img。linux-0.2.img只有8MB大小,启动后包含一些常用的shell命令,用于QEM
转载
2024-05-25 13:36:50
441阅读